Trump has accused Democrats of seeking “$1 Trillion Dollars in new spending to continue free healthcare for Illegal Aliens,” taxpayer money for funding transgender surgery for minors, open borders, and allowing men to compete in women’s sports.
Trump Cancels Meeting with Democrats as Government Shutdown Odds Rise
Trump also canceled a meeting with Congressional Democrats scheduled for Thursday, saying that refusing to meet with them could “possibly be productive.” He WOULD be willing to schedule a meeting if “they get serious about the future of our Nation” and told Democratic leaders that “the ball is in your court.”
The odds of a government shutdown in 2025 are higher than ever, rising by 4% during the past 24 hours to 73% on prediction platform Polymarket.
